After all of the talk the other day about low carb bagels and English

Muffins, I decided to try some of the brand. Got both bagels and

English Muffins but have tried only the muffins.

It's been a long time since I've had an English Muffin and these seemed

much more crumbly than I remember and had what I thought was a pronounced

sweet taste. I've found this sweetness in the few LC breads I've tried,

too, and I don't like it.

I decided to check my BG at the beginning and then every 15 minutes for two

hours.

I had a whole muffin (14 carbs) and two fried eggs (.6 carbs each) for a

total of 15.2 carbs (this has fiber subtracted).

Pre-lunch reading was 109. The rest mark every 15 minutes.

109

111

117

119 (one hour)

122

126 (one and a half hours)

119

116 (two hours)

I didn't continue testing until I got down to 109 again because I was tired

of sticking myself and I could see the downward trend. So it seems these

don't have a huge impact on my BG, at least at lunchtime. Breakfast might

be another matter as my reading are always higher then.
